Do not use your nice Le Creuset for baking bread. Get a smaller cheaper enameled cast iron pot for that, and use parchment paper inside as well. Even still, mine discolored. But I use my large Le a Reiser for almost everything every day. Even when a recipe calls for a skillet, I usually use my Dutch oven because I don't have to worry about the ingredients overflowing (like wilting a lot of spinach).

Re: baking, Depending on which recipe use, I would caution against preheating your pot dry because it can crack enameling. Some recipes call for that some don’t just keep it in mind.
